Carbatec 6" 150mm Jointer - Model: CTJ-196 - Planer
CTJ-196 Carbatec Jointer for sale, with very little use and in excellent condition. Most parts and elements are in mint condition. My CTJ-196 is a later model with the raised stop button and newer colours. Includes the original instruction booklet. Blades are in great condition, but may need to be sharpened (images attached). Everything else is ready to go.
A few very small rust spots on the bed, but easy to remove. The jointer was used only for a few small projects since it was bought. Selling only due to floor space requirements for a new tool, otherwise I would hold onto this jointer. It was always a pleasure to use.
This model is almost identical to the current Carbatec JN-150C 150mm Deluxe Jointer RRP$1179 - apart from the colours, there is little to no difference.
Note: to use this jointer you must have a suitable dust extractor.

I've got one of these and it works a treat. I upgraded the cutter head to a helical a couple of years ago and it works even better on hard wood; better finish, less noise and nowhere near as much blade sharpening.
I can recommend it to anyone looking to get their 1st jointer. It was my first one about 10 years ago and I've still got it.
